Transaction bb4b858ba677678f22370601786e42366df83d1e5312be95274d1411719d0874
1 Input
1 Output
-
bb4b858ba677678f22370601786e42366df83d1e5312be95274d1411719d0874:0
- value
- 25644710
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a4bd0a74eed0df747a42c3c5677955389ad0da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EH6L3VTtiQ5JLmSfoyVb34V58gT4gy7CP